Bragg reflectors based on alternate RHTL-LHTL structures

Abstract: New types of Bragg reflectors, multilayered periodic structures, based on alternating left-handed transmission line (LHTL) and right-handed transmission line (RHTL) are proposed. These new structures based on ideal microstrip TLs and L-C lumped elements, are designed and analyzed. We report on unusual narrow transmission bands in such kind of structures. In such multilayered structures both Bragg reflectance and the Fabry-Perot resonance exist and the phenomenon of unusual transmission is a result of competition between these two transmission effects, in which the Fabry-Perot resonance is dominant. According to our simulation results we find that this unusual transmission property exits no matter if the electrical length of the LHTL layer cancels the electrical length of the RHTL layer or not.
